Many local libraries offer or Hoopla Digital —two streaming services that are completely free with a library card. You get access to critically acclaimed indie films, classic cinema, and The Great Courses.
Domain registration records show the site was created in September 2021 and is set to expire in September 2026, though the site's network of mirror domains suggests it will continue operating through alternative addresses if the primary domain is shut down.
